Lexical Definition
דְּבַח dᵉbach (deb-akh') to sacrifice A:V
(Aramaic) corresponding to זָבַח
offer (sacrifice).
- to sacrifice (an animal)
1) (P'al) to sacrifice
Usage: 1 form in 1 verse

Brown-Driver-Briggs
Hebrew form: זָבַח
[דְּבַח] verb sacrifice (Biblical Hebrew זָבַח); —
Pe`al Participle active plural דָּֽבְחִין Ezra 6:3, with accusative דִּבְחִין, see following
